WebThe fiber solution would have cost us $10K in build-out, and the person I report to was not comfortable with high initial investment. Side Note The cost of the 20Mbps microwave solution was about the same cost as a 4.5Mbps (3x T1) solution we're using for MPLS. WebJul 12, 2024 · A simple one-way microwave link includes four major elements: a transmitter, a receiver, transmission lines, and antennas. These basic components exist in every radio communications system, including cellular telephones, two-way radios, wireless networks, and commercial broadcasting.
